In the realm of crafting, 3D shadow boxes have emerged as captivating creations that transcend the boundaries of flat art. These multi-dimensional masterpieces combine the precision of SVG cutting with the tactile allure of layering to produce stunning scenes that seem to leap off the page.

SVG (Scalable Vector Graphics) files provide the precision required for cutting the intricate layers of a 3D shadow box. SVGs are vector-based files that can be scaled to any size without losing their quality. This makes them ideal for creating both small and large-scale shadow boxes with intricate details.

    3D shadow boxes are constructed from multiple layers of cardstock or other materials, which are carefully cut using an SVG cutting machine. Each layer is designed to represent a different element or perspective within the scene, creating an illusion of depth and dimension. The layers are then assembled, often with the addition of embellishments such as glitter, sequins, or ribbons, to enhance the visual impact.

    The Art of Layering

    The key to creating a successful 3D shadow box lies in the art of layering. By carefully arranging the layers and varying their sizes and shapes, crafters can create the illusion of depth and movement. The layers should be cut precisely to ensure a seamless fit and to prevent any gaps or misalignments.

Frequently Asked Questions

What materials can I use for 3D shadow boxes?

Cardstock is the most common material used for 3D shadow boxes, but you can also experiment with other materials such as foam board, wood, or metal.

How do I choose the right SVG file?

Look for SVG files that are specifically designed for 3D shadow boxes. These files will include multiple layers that can be cut and assembled to create the illusion of depth.

What size should I make my shadow box?

The size of your shadow box will depend on the size of the SVG file you are using and the desired effect. Smaller shadow boxes are great for creating intricate scenes, while larger shadow boxes allow for more elaborate designs.

Can I sell 3D shadow boxes that I create?

Yes, you can sell 3D shadow boxes that you create, provided that you have the appropriate licensing for the SVG file you are using.
